12wk old 40B/20L sump. Wp10/MP10/Sicce 2.0 return/SCA-301 skimmer/180w LED 30/50% max.
Bi-weekly 10g WC. 2 fish, assorted snails, LPS/SPS.
Ca=440
Alk=8.4
Mag=1600
NO2/NO3=0
Ammonia=0
PO4=0.01
Temp=79.9
No dosing of any kind. Lights ramp up/down 8hrs. Feed lightly 1-2x daily.
I cannot figure out what the heck this stuff is. Looks like diatoms but thicker. Actually seems to glue the sand particles together, making it impossible to siphon out, without taking the sand with it. In several places it is actually green with little tufts of what looks like hair algae.
Several times I've gently raked the sand bed surface, only to have it come right back the following day. I ran PhosGaurd for several weeks with not results.
I do not nor can I run a reactor atm. I don't know what elae to do.
